Accuplacer
The Accuplacer is given at some colleges once a student has been admitted. It helps the college determine which courses a student should take. The test covers reading, mathematics, writing and language use skills.
The test is given by computer at the college. All questions are multiple choice, except an essay. The test is not timed.
The Accuplacer includes:
Sentence Skills: 20 questions
Reading Comprehension: 20 questions
Mathematics:
Arithmetic: 17 questions
Elementary Algebra: 12 questions
College-Level Math: 20 questions
Written Essay
